Cool Zone INGLÊS 7.º Ano Comparative of adjectives Adjectives with ONE syllable and most TWO syllable adjectives Adjective + -er + than big tall bigger… than taller… than Doing gymnastics is_____________ playing computer games. (healthy) A chita is _____________ a lion. (fast) healthier than faster than A. We use the comparative to compare two people, animals,things, etc. B. Complete the sentences.

Cool Zone INGLÊS 7.º Ano Comparative of adjectives A yacht is_____________________a fish boat (expensive). more expensive than more expensive… than more interesting… than Adjectives with more than TWO syllables and some TWO syllable adjectives. more + adjective + than famous expensive A yacht is_____________________a fish boat (comfortable). more comfortable than

Cool Zone INGLÊS 7.º Ano Superlative of adjectives We use the superlative to compare people, animals or things in general to all of the same kind. the richest the happiest Adjectives with ONE syllable and most TWO syllable adjectives. the + adjective + - est rich happy The British Museum is_____________ museum in Britain. (old) the oldest The Nile is_____________ river in the world. (long) the longest

Cool Zone INGLÊS 7.º Ano Superlative of adjectives Adjectives with more than TWO syllables and some TWO syllable adjectives. the most + adjective A. Complete the sentences. 1. David is______________________ boy in the family. (hardworking) the most hardworking 2. The Statue of Liberty is___________________ monument in New York. (visited) the most visited the most beautiful the most expensive beautiful expensive
